Members of the profession determine the appropriate standard of professional competence and ethics required for protection of the public. Practicing engineering is restricted to only those individuals who are deemed to be qualified to do so. Engineering experience (4 years under the supervision of a p. eng. ) Requirement for professional engineers to report unsafe situations & unethical practices. The blue pages describe the bad behaviors of engineers. Regulation 941 72(2)(d): failure to comply with applicable statutes, regulations, standards, codes, bylaws and rules. 941 72(2)(b): failure to make reasonable provision for the safeguarding of life, health or property. 941 72(2)(d): failure to comply with applicable statutes, regulations, standards, codes, bylaws and rules.
